I applied online. The process took 2 days. I interviewed at Mayo Clinic in Sep 2011
Interview
Mayo performed a short (half-hour) phone interview consisting of a mix of technical questions and behavioral questions. Since it was a panel interview with staff at several locations, it seemed a bit dis-jointed and did not flow well at times. I was called about a week and a half later and offered a full series of in-person interviews. This process was much easier and really gave me a better feeling of the organization and the position and team.

I applied online. I interviewed at Mayo Clinic in Jan 2023
Interview
Was contacted for an interview about 5 weeks after applying, interview was 2 weeks later (holidays). Single interview that lasted 70 minutes with a 4 person panel who were very professional, polite and respectful. Almost all behavioral questions. Offer was given 10 days after interview with a start date about 40 days out from that.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
Describe a time when you had a conflict with a peer and how you resolved it
